1. Average and Median Sale Price Trends
The average sale price for Valencia properties in the past month is $894,217, with a median sale price of $829,000. This slight difference between the average and median suggests a stable price range, with fewer extreme outliers affecting the overall market. These price points reflect the demand for residential space in Valencia, maintaining a steady market for both single-family homes and condos.
What This Means for Buyers: Buyers should budget around the $800K–$900K range, particularly for single-family residences or newer condos with sought-after features.
What This Means for Sellers: Pricing competitively within this range can help attract serious buyers without prolonged listing periods. With a balanced market, competitive pricing strategies are key for quicker sales.
2. Days on Market (DOM): A Key Metric for Market Pace
Properties in Valencia are averaging around 52 days on the market. This relatively quick turnaround indicates a healthy market, with demand aligning well with available inventory. For properties that are priced correctly and offer desirable features, this pace can mean a swift sale process.
What This Means for Buyers: Act promptly. Homes that fit the current price trend and feature profile are likely to move quickly. Buyers should ensure their financing is in order to be competitive.
What This Means for Sellers: Listings that remain on the market longer may need price adjustments or minor updates. Ensuring your property aligns with market demand can help reduce time on the market.
3. Highlighted Property Features: Private Pools and Scenic Views
Out of the analyzed properties, 19 homes feature private pools, and 115 properties offer scenic views. Homes with these amenities tend to attract premium offers due to their enhanced lifestyle appeal, particularly in a location like Valencia where outdoor living is highly valued.
Tips for Buyers: Consider the added value of these features when browsing listings. Even if a property is priced slightly higher, the appeal of a pool or view could enhance long-term enjoyment and resale value.
Tips for Sellers: If your property has a private pool or scenic view, highlight these features in your listings. These elements not only increase marketability but can also justify a premium price point.
4. Price Adjustments and Market Responsiveness
Approximately 15% of properties underwent price reductions during their time on the market. This trend indicates that while the market remains strong, strategic pricing is essential for attracting offers. Sellers who price competitively from the outset may find they avoid these reductions and achieve quicker, more favorable sales outcomes.
Advice for Buyers: Be on the lookout for properties with recent price adjustments. These listings may provide opportunities to negotiate or secure a better deal.
Advice for Sellers: Setting a realistic, competitive price at the beginning of the listing period can prevent the need for future adjustments, which can sometimes signal weaker buyer interest.
5. Property Age and Appeal of Modern Construction
The properties sold in the last 30 days show a variety of construction years, with the average build year being 1995. Homes built within the past 15 years, in particular, attract buyers interested in modern layouts, energy efficiency, and reduced maintenance needs. Older homes, on the other hand, appeal to those looking for charm and character, often with more extensive lots or unique features.
Advice for Buyers: Evaluate how a property’s age aligns with your goals. Newer homes may have lower maintenance costs, while older properties might offer unique design elements or larger yards.
Advice for Sellers: Emphasize updates, renovations, or energy-efficient improvements if selling an older property. For newer properties, showcase modern layouts and features that appeal to today’s buyers.

Price Per Square Foot - Varying Across Cities
When analyzing real estate data, location and property type heavily influence metrics such as price per square foot. For example, areas like Canyon Country tend to offer a more budget-friendly price per square foot compared to upscale regions like Stevenson Ranch and Valencia. Valencia consistently ranks as one of the priciest areas, especially in the 91381 zip code, due to its limited inventory, strong buyer demand, and appealing community amenities. The variation in price per square foot across different areas makes it crucial for buyers and sellers to analyze neighborhood specifics when assessing property value.
